Ordinals
beta
Address 12NDePj1RRWjnoPSyQA66Wuu7FarKcYyQP
sat balance
546
runes balances
outputs
b988f800cca5738db6c8628c9c9beb9bd2e427153ed318f2003d73fa40f10ef0:2